Caucho Resin Sample Scripts Cross Site Scripting Vulnerabilities
Secunia Advisory: SA10031
Release Date: 2003-10-20
Popularity: 6,014 views

Critical:
Not critical
Impact: Cross Site Scripting
Where: From remote
Solution Status: Unpatched

Software:Caucho Resin 2.x

Subscribe: Instant alerts on relevant vulnerabilities


Description:
Multiple vulnerabilities have been identified in Caucho Resin allowing malicious people to conduct Cross Site Scripting attacks against others.

The following scripts can be exploited to conduct Cross Site Scripting attacks:
env.jsp
form.jsp
session.jsp
tictactoe.jsp

It is possible to sign the guest book and include script in the "name" and "comment" parameters.

Solution:
Remove the sample scripts.
